About

Rob Moodie is a scholar working on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, General Health Professions and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Rob Moodie has authored 61 papers receiving a total of 2.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, 20 papers in General Health Professions and 17 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Rob Moodie’s work include Global Public Health Policies and Epidemiology (21 papers),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(8 papers) and Consumer Attitudes and Food Labeling (5 papers). Rob Moodie is often cited by papers focused on Global Public Health Policies and Epidemiology (21 papers),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(8 papers) and Consumer Attitudes and Food Labeling (5 papers). Rob Moodie coll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United Kingdom and United States. Rob Moodie's co-authors include Paul Lincoln, David Stückler, Bruce Neal, Nick Sheron, Thaksaphon Thamarangsi, Sally Casswell, Carlos Augusto Monteiro, Martin McKee, K. Srinath Reddy and Gordon Murray and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, American Journal of Public Health and International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health.
